Released in 2012, the Saproling Token (Card Number 10) is a key component of the Magic: The Gathering Return to Ravnica Tokens series. Designed as a Token Creature with the Saproling subtype, this green card features a mana value of 0 and power/toughness of 1/1, making it a versatile asset in gameplay. The card is illustrated by Raoul Vitale and carries the set code TRTR, distinguishing it within the broader Magic: The Gathering catalog.
